The below report offers compiled information from Food & Drug Administration and FactMed user submissions. Between January 2004 and October 2012, 1874 individuals taking FUROSEMIDE reported MALAISE to the FDA. A total of 60897 FUROSEMIDE drug adverse event reaction reports were made with the FDA during this time period. Often the FDA only receives reports of the most critical and severe cases; these numbers may therefore underrepresent the complication rate of the medication.FDA Research Report

Summary StatisticsReports of FUROSEMIDE causing MALAISE: 1874
Reports of any side effect of FUROSEMIDE : 60897
Percentage of FUROSEMIDE patients where MALAISE is a reported side effect: 3.0773%
FDA reports of any drug causing MALAISE : 90253
Average percentage for all medicated patients where MALAISE is reported as a complication: 0.5657%
